1.4微型計算機工作的基本流程
第一章 微型計算機的基礎知識
第四節 微型計算機工作的基本流程
1.4.1指令與程式 –指令:用來指揮和控制計算機執行某種操作的命令。操作碼+運算元。 –程式:若干指令的有序集合。
1.4.2微型計算機中指令執行的基本流程 1.模型CPU的結構 –(1)指令指標(IP)自動記憶下一條指令地址的功能。 –(2)指令暫存器(AR)被動地接收IP傳送給它的地址值,以並行方式傳輸到CPU的地址引腳上。 –(3)資料暫存器(DR)臨時存放從記憶體取出來的指令和資料。緩衝 –(4)指令暫存器(IR)儲存計算機當前正在執行或即將執行的指令。 –(5)指令譯碼器(ID)用來對指令進行譯碼,確定指令的性質和操作。 –(6)操作控制器,根據不同的指令,產生不同的微操作指令。 –(7)算術邏輯部件(ALU) –(8)通用暫存器 暫存器A,B,C,D等。 –(9)標誌暫存器FLAGS(F),如進位標誌位CF,進位CF=1,否則CF=0. –(10)內部資料通路中的三態門,控制資料線的接通傳輸或斷開。
2.指令執行的基本流程 –(1)取指令 指令指標IP裝入主儲存器中,IP中的值傳送到指令地址匯流排;指令送到指令暫存器IR中,指標指向下一條指令的地址,譯碼。 –(2)執行指令 三態門,資料裝入資料暫存器中,再講資料傳輸到暫存器A。
相關推薦
1.4微型計算機工作的基本流程
第一章 微型計算機的基礎知識 第四節 微型計算機工作的基本流程 1.4.1指令與程式 –指令:用來指揮和控制計算機執行某種操作的命令。操作碼+運算元。 –程式:若干指令的有序集合。 1.4.2微型計算機中指令執行的基本流程 1.模型CPU的結構 –(1)指令指標
1.5微型計算機系統的主要效能指標
第一章 微型計算機的基礎知識 第五節 微型計算機系統的主要效能指標 1.字長 –CPU內部一次能並行處理的二進位制數碼的位數,取決於CPU內部暫存器、運算器和資料匯流排的位數。 –字長越長,資料精度越高,處理速度越快。有8/16/32/64位等。 –如8086~
2007年8月1 4日的工作總結
今天主要改了rss和收藏夾的bug,有一定的收穫。 這幾天提的bug中有很多是關於收藏夾的,以前正常的功能突然出現了很多bug,後臺總是報空指標錯誤,跟蹤了半天,才發現是新面板的問題,目前3.1中已經有了應用面板模式的系統選項,勾選後則應用標準面板,在標準面板中將系統功
軟體測試工作基本流程
最近在為面試新工作做準備,所以想想整理一下軟體測試的基本工作流程,大致梳理一遍,這樣也便於自己在面試過程中可以沉著的面對面試管的測試工作如何進行的問題。 首先,作為測試人員需要學習並瞭解業務,分析需求點 為什麼測試人員要參加需求分析?也就是進行測試需求分析的目的是什麼?
JSP基本語法總結【1】(jsp工作原理,腳本元素,指令元素,動作元素)
ins 檢驗 welcome 域配置 ces 跳轉頁面 classes filter java代碼 時隔半年,回頭對jsp復習整理一下,溫故而知新。 jsp工作原理: jsp服務器管理jsp頁面分兩個階段:轉換階段(translation phase)和執行階段
滲透測試基本流程(針對工作中的滲透測試)
封裝 測試的 編寫 pro 滲透測試 log 方法 相對 image 這裏介紹的滲透測試流程主要是針對工作中的,因此僅供參考! &wmap;滲透測試就是通過模擬惡意攻擊者的技術和方法,挫敗目標系統安全控制措施,取得訪問控制權,並發現具備業務影響後果安全隱患的一種安
Confluence 6 數據庫整合的方法 1:基本流程
Confluence步驟 1:對你的插件進行記錄對你近期在 Confluence 中安裝和啟用的插件進行記錄,這你可以在後期對插件進行重新安裝或者調整。針對你安裝的插件,你需要記錄下面的一些內容:插件名稱版本號啟用或禁用狀態。這個對你自己啟用禁用 Confluence 的一些模塊能夠起到幫助作用,能夠幫你在後
北京大學Cousera學習筆記--4-計算導論與C語言基礎--計算機的基本原理-程序運行的基本原理
運行程序 控制 部分 byte 輸入 分類 技術 表示 在一起 已知:電路能完成計算 怎麽計算:設計好很多個原子電路,需要的時候就把他們臨時組裝在一起--ENIAC 升級:馮諾依曼-EDVAC(現在的計算機都是) 1、通過某種命令來控制計算機。讓計算機按照這種命令來運行
tensorflow nmt基本配置(tf-1.4)
href 。。 小時 基本 dir hub git git刪除 sdn 隨著tensorflow的不斷更新,直接按照nmt的教程搭建nmt環境會報錯的。。。因此,需要一些不太好的辦法來避免更多的問題出現。tensorflow看來在ubuntu和debian中運行是沒有問題的
用django框架開發一個B2C購物網站的基本流程和用到的知識點總結1
value 後端開發 .site elf pan 直接 基本 inter mobile 開發流程 開發模式采用前後端分離模式,作為後端開發人員我們只關註後端業務邏輯開發: 省略項目框架搭建文件的配置部分。。。。 一:用戶部分 在項目開發中我們要用到用戶模型類User,Dj
Atitit 軟體方法論法典概論 attilax著作 目錄 1. 基本法通則總則 2 2. 流程方法 3 2.1. 工具鏈建設法 4 2.2. 程式碼編寫法 4 2.3. 註釋法 4 2.4. 文件法
Atitit 軟體方法論法典概論 attilax著作 目錄 1. 基本法通則總則 2 2. 流程方法 3 2.1. 工具鏈建設法 4 2.2. 程式碼編寫法 4 2.3. 註釋法 4 2.4. 文件法 4 2.5. 原始碼管理法 4 2.6. 開
LTE學習筆記(一)---LTE基本流程(1 LTE簡要流程)
UE關機 UE開機 頻率搜尋 時間同步 小區搜尋 小區選擇 MIB解碼 SIB解碼 初始RACH 註冊/鑑權/附著 預設EPC承載建立 UE處於IDLE狀態 小區重選(如果當前小區訊號變差或UE轉移到另一小區區域) RACH過程(若有尋呼訊息到來或使用
史玉柱:巨人漢卡的輝煌(跑到北京,闖進《計算機世界》報社廣告部,當時的廣告主任答應先給史玉柱打三期1/4版廣告)
1991年春節剛過,深圳。巨人連鎖會議。經銷商包機過來,現場訂貨,史玉柱當場拿下3500萬元現金支票。 1989年10月,深圳。史玉柱舉起一臺IBM286,摔在地上,接著,又舉起一臺IBM286,摔在地上。兩名員工抱走剩下的幾臺電腦和印表機,從此沒
Atitit 工作流之道 艾提拉著 BPM,即業務流程管理 目錄 1. 流程入門 思想 歷史 分類 1 第二篇 第2章 初識工作流 2 1.1. 2.3 工作流技術相關規範 2.3.1 W
Atitit 工作流之道 艾提拉著 BPM,即業務流程管理 目錄 1. 流程入門 思想 歷史 分類 1 第二篇 第2章 初識工作流 2 1.1. 2.3 工作流技術相關規範 2.3.1 WfMC之
【 模塊1 認識計算機 】1.2 認識微型計算機
類型 aud http vid 認識 com 壓縮 wmf 閱讀 任務1 認識微型計算機主機 機箱 :目前絕大多數采用的是立式機箱。 主板:是機箱內最大的一塊電路板。 3.CPU(中央處理器) CPU的性能將直接決定整機的性能。 CPU的主要性能指標包括:主頻、字長
易學筆記-計算機底層-第1章:計算機系統漫遊/1.4 處理器處理記憶體中的指令/1.4.2 執行hello程式
執行hello程式 流程圖 解釋: 從鍵盤接受使用者輸入的hello 把該輸入通過IO橋送到匯流排介面,由匯流排介面送到暫存器 暫存器再通過I/O橋把hello送到主存 敲
易學筆記-計算機底層-第1章:計算機系統漫遊/1.4 處理器處理記憶體中的指令/1.4.1 系統的硬體組成
系統的硬體組成 示意圖: 匯流排: 第6章 系統配置與效能評價/6.3 輸入輸出系統/6.3.2 匯流排 概念:電晶體,負責在各個部件間傳遞資訊 被設計成傳遞定長的位元組快,比如4個位元組或者8個位元組,也就是32位或者64位 I
Netty原始碼分析:1.4伺服器啟動流程
第一章節是主要是伺服器啟動的程式碼分析。章節目錄有: |———1.1初始化NioEventLoopGroup |———1.2初始化NioEventLoop |———1.3初始化NioServerSocketChannel |———1.4伺服器啟動流程 為什麼先從初始化開
Atitit spring 定時器 CRON表示式 含義 目錄 1.1. 大概流程 1 1.2. 核心原始碼springboot 1 1.3. Cron表示式屬性——String 2 1.4
Atitit spring 定時器 CRON表示式 含義 目錄 1.1. 大概流程 1 1.2. 核心原始碼springboot 1 1.3. Cron表示式屬性——String 2 1.4. cron表示
django基本流程(1)
一、建立專案 1.1、首先安裝Django庫,pip install django 1.2、在合適的位置建立一個目錄,開啟黑屏終端,進入上一步建立的目錄 1.3、輸入: django-admin startproject 專案名 1.4、目錄層級說明:manage.p